- 博客(36)
- 资源 (1)
- 收藏
- 关注
原创 前端开发个人积累网站(持续更新)
目录1、基础学习类2、API开发文档类3、前端UI组件库4、帮助解决开发难点类(各种库,插件,开源网站)5、各种功能类1、基础学习类菜鸟教程:https://www.runoob.com/W3CSchool:http://www.w3school.com.cn/JavaScript教程网:https://zh.javascript.info/[ ES6入门(阮一峰大佬的):http://es6.ruanyifeng.com/linklink2、API开发文档类Vue官网:https:
2021-05-18 17:59:56 249
原创 小程序setData动态传递key
本来想将keyName替换为name的,但是小程序只会在data中定义一个key为keyName ,value为“张三”的一条数据。在keyName上加上[]变成变量,这样keyName就变成name。有些时候可能需要根据key是个变量。
2023-10-18 17:42:53 528
原创 微信小程序富文本展示控件【Parser】(可解析图片、视频)
项目场景:在PC端通过文本编辑器编辑的内容,可能会含有图片、视频以及文本编辑器的文本样式,需要在小程序做展示。
2023-07-14 16:19:24 1007 2
原创 【elementUI 】对话框添加可自定义拖拽和拉伸功能
二、使用步骤1.引入2.在页面使用在需要设置的对话框上添加框出来的代码添加为了让每次弹出框都不继承上一次的改变补课随意修改,若想修改的话需要在dialog.js文件中同步修改
2023-01-17 14:01:29 1098
原创 在vue中使用jsmind生成思维导图
前景: 项目中有涉及到多层级的数据结构,思维导图的方式更方便查看数据的关系。这是简单的思维导图生成,增删改查的操作这里不需要。
2022-11-03 09:15:00 2730 2
原创 vue+element-ui自定义表单验证多层循环
1、设置自定义表单(可设置表单显示字段、字段类型以及是否必填等类型)2、表单展示接口数据格式代码1》父层循环绑定在当前form下,再根据元素类型显示不同组件2》prop内容必须是从根部开始的形式为 “数组+索引+…+最终校验值的命名”(试了多个还是红色框出来的固定格式没问题)校验也是根据接口判断的页面展示。
2022-10-31 09:00:00 419
原创 element树形Tree组件控制allow-drop拖拽
我这里是控制同一父级同一级别内可以拖动,也可以根据自己需求随意判断。用官网的这个allow-drop方法来控制拖拽。
2022-10-25 14:06:29 2618 2
原创 vue2+wangEditor5富文本编辑器(图片视频上传)并加锚链接
vue2+wangEditor5富文本编辑器(图片视频上传)并加锚链接
2022-08-25 15:53:15 4872 4
原创 把数组里的字符串转换成数字或者把数字转换成字符串
处理完的数组里面的每一项值都变成的字符串,而我想要的是[1,2,3]例:如以下接口返回的’1,2,3’ 前端需要转成数组。把数组里的字符串转换成数字或者把数字转换成字符串。于是就找到了下面的方法,用起来很方便。1、数组里的字符串转换成数字的方法。2、数组中把数字转换成字符串。
2022-08-11 17:59:06 5215 1
原创 小程序跳转公众号
需求:在小程序顶部展示关注公众号的组件,点击可进入公众号里关注实现:1、使用 official-account组件使用组件前,需前往小程序后台,在“设置”->“关注公众号”中设置要展示的公众号。注:设置的公众号需与小程序主体一致。缺点是 必须扫描小程序码进入小程序才会显示组件。2、使用web-view官方文档说是可以直接跳到关联公众号的文章,但不能直接跳到公众号。可以利用公众号的文章显示公众号的二维码识别关注公众号3、img标签识别二维码img标签有个show-menu-by-l
2022-04-02 15:54:56 10248
原创 elementUI用 table多选 实现单选
2. 利用table 的selection-change 事件实现单选。这是elementui的表格多选。
2022-02-17 17:37:01 2472 1
原创 在微信小程序中使用echarts以及遇到的问题
个人认为是小程序的canvas在加载的时候只展示页面可视区域的图表,在网上查了很多办法都没有解决,最后在一位大佬的建议下自己摸索出来了。其中 ec 是一个我们在 index.js 中定义的对象,它使得图表能够在页面加载后被初始化并设置。用scroll-view将echarts要显示的区域包裹,在每次页面滚动时触发bindscroll函数,重新加载echarts图表。但是手指滑动区域在Echarts图表上时,页面却不能滑动了。最终完美的解决了问题 ,在安卓和IOS都没问题,亲测有效如上图。
2021-10-28 17:00:32 6707 5
原创 小程序多个输入框切换时键盘会自动收起后再展开问题
问题:需求里会有多个input组件,当我们输入完一个后,切换到下一个输入框时,小程序会因为上一个输入框失去焦点会自动收起键盘,当我们切换完之后,再次获得焦点,键盘再次弹出,用起来很别扭,跳来跳去的很不友好解决:查了很长时间没有好的办法,最后只能将input组件换成textarea组件将input组件都改成textarea组件后,当输入切换时,键盘会一直展开,没有收起后再展开,使用起来更加流畅,没有跳跃感...
2021-10-25 17:20:16 2846 5
原创 element-ui 组件change事件传值
elementui 默认传出的只是组件选中的值 <el-switch v-model="value" @change="change"> </el-switch>如果想自己增加传值时可以有两种写法<el-switch v-model="value" @change="change($event,'change')"></el-switch><el-switch v-model="value" @change="(value)=>cha
2021-09-03 15:03:30 2186
原创 小程序下滑分页加载数据
首先在需要滚动的数据外面嵌套一个scroll-view标签,再添加上bindscrolltolower事件(滚动到底部/右边时触发)在data定义page参数列表请求这里type使用来区分首次加载、刷新数据和下拉翻页请求数据的在onload首次加载和点击查询时传参true下拉事件传值false...
2021-08-30 17:41:27 716
原创 小程序中使用表格功能
效果展示:1、wxml代码<view class="table"> <view class="tr bg-w"> <view class="th">Name</view> <view class="th">UT Target</view> <view class="th ">WTD</view> <view
2021-07-29 12:10:13 3274 4
原创 css实现超出部分显示省略号
显示一行,省略号width:200px;white-space: nowrap;text-overflow: ellipsis;overflow: hidden;显示两行,省略号 text-overflow: -o-ellipsis-lastline; overflow: hidden; text-overflow: ellipsis; display: -webkit-box; -webkit-line-clamp: 2; // 想要多行可以将数字替换想要的.
2021-07-06 12:00:37 356
原创 elementUI分页删除最后一页数据时跳转回上一页
vue+elementUI项目开发时分页删除最后一页没有跳转回上一页删除时重新计算剩余分页数据 const totalPage = Math.ceil((this.total -1 ) / this.params.pageSize) // 总页数 this.params.pageNum = this.params.pageNum > totalPage ? totalPage : this.params.pageNum this.params.pageNum = this.params.
2021-06-21 15:22:10 1086 2
原创 vue+elementUI+sortable实现表格行拖拽功能
安装引入使用整个表格行都可拖动的Js实现rowDrop() { const _this = this; const tbody = document.querySelector(".el-table__body-wrapper tbody "); Sortable.create(tbody, { disabled: false, // 拖拽不可用? false 启用 ghostClass: "sortable-g..
2021-05-27 10:33:30 376
原创 vue+elementui 表单resetFields()重置无效
vue+elementui 表单resetFields()重置无效一般表单重置无效有以下三种情况表单加ref属性需要重置的表单项el-form-item必须要加上prop属性,并且prop属性的值必须和数据双向绑定的值最后面保持一致,如elementUI表单先编辑后新增resetFields()无效问题描述:1、页面有个新增和编辑共用的弹出框表单,在页面初始化后先点新增,后编辑,正常。2、先编辑,后新增使用resetFields()表单数据竟然没有清空。解决:在编辑时,弹出框我们
2021-05-26 14:14:51 683
原创 element-ui框架 table组件表格暂无数据时自定义提示
element-ui框架 table组件表格暂无数据时自定义提示组件默认无数据样式自定义代码效果
2021-05-26 13:55:20 393
原创 vue+webpack项目打包问题
vue+webpack项目打包问题1、vue项目打包出现空白页面2、vue+elementui项目打包后样式覆盖问题3、vue项目打包后elementui图标丢失问题1、vue项目打包出现空白页面报错页面解决:将config/index文件里的assetsPublicPath改为‘’./‘’重新打包2、vue+elementui项目打包后样式覆盖问题解决:main.js中的引入顺序决定了打包后css的顺序,组件内的样式没有生效可能是被第三方组件样式覆盖了,所以把第三方组件放在前面引入,ro
2021-05-14 17:11:53 954
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人